Eren Jaeger Saw Hange’s Gruesome Fate
It is a common fact among Attack on Titan fans that Hange is the successor to Erwin Smith, and she chose to sacrifice her life by fighting the Titans during the Rumbling. Even though she died, there were no remains of her body. Most people will say that due to the Rumbling, there was nothing left of her body. But a recent fan theory claims otherwise.

During the final moments of the Attack of Titan finale, Mikasa decapitated Eren, and the aftermath followed Armin’s memories, which showed a conversation inside the path between Eren and him. Eren showed Armin that the Rumbling had killed off 80% of the human population, and while doing so, he picked a few blood-soaked hair and teeth from the ground to show to Armin as a sample.
The fan theory stated that these were the remains of Hange after she was squashed at the feet of the Titans. They also pointed out that there was a sea of blood, and everything was destroyed. But Eren chose that spot as Hange’s remains were lying there. Even though it is a fan theory, it is quite horrifying to think about it.

Eren Jaeger was the mastermind behind the Rumbling. In a way, he saw Hange and company sacrificing their lives by fighting the Titans and also knew where they died. Hajime Isayama has a habit of foreshadowing things. So, when Eren mentioned Hange Zoë and Braus’ death and how he feels responsible for it, it might be directing that he was holding Hange’s remains.
Sasha Braus died much earlier in season 4, but Hange Zoë died much later in the series. While it remains a fan theory, it is one of the most intriguing yet harrowing discoveries from the Attack on Titan fandom. Eren was so focused on his ideals that he went as far as to destroy 80% of humankind, including a few of his close ones, just to make his remaining friends a hero.
